你查询的IP:[124.220.101.25]  地理位置:中国–上海–上海

最新查询221.8.35.225 119.48.111.243 59.191.177.138 59.108.83.26 119.75.74.36 124.72.243.42 120.128.32.206 118.80.98.36 117.121.164.210 124.220.101.25 202.38.146.50 123.178.43.219 118.84.58.59 202.38.184.158 221.130.159.118 120.52.112.231 124.6.64.162 210.52.123.14 61.4.176.83 220.234.45.234 60.55.240.33 125.98.138.252 221.13.198.207 203.92.50.255 210.15.128.37 116.214.32.56 119.40.191.169 122.96.235.121 210.87.128.189 59.80.175.225 119.75.208.5